Significance of Abu Bakr Al Siddiq Mosque

Abu Bakr Al Siddiq Mosque, founded in 2010, serves as a central hub for the Islamic community in Doha, built to honor the first caliph of Islam. Its design reflects modern Islamic architecture while providing a space for worship, education, and cultural activities.

Notable features include an expansive prayer hall, intricate decorative motifs, and spacious outdoor areas. The mosque also emphasizes community engagement through educational programs and social initiatives.
